Peru Ousts 6 Major Editors In Apparent Move on Far Left

Date: 28 March 1976

Peruvian mil Govt dismisses eds of La Cronica and 5 natl newspapers and tells replacements to print more balanced and less alarmist news; suspends labor contracts in all newspapers for 90 days, but eds who took over on Mar 15 say they do not plan large-scale dismissals; also imposes controls that could prevent newsmen from opening any new publication (S)

REPORT SAYS SCHORR TO LEAVE CBS NEWS

Date: 27 March 1976

Natl Public Radio repts Daniel Schorr will leave CBS News after HR concludes its investigation into Schorr's leak of Cong rept on CIA to Village Voice; quotes sources inside CBS as saying that CBS will buy out 3 yrs remaining in Schorr's 5-yr contract when investigation ends; Schorr says he cannot comment on rept; CBS News sr vp William Small does not comment but cites agreement worked out with Schorr and his atty Joseph A Califano (S)

World News Briefs; 2 Shot in Clash Of Lisbon Leftists Japan's Top Party Assailed at Rally U.S. Servicemen Leaving Thailand News Merger Due In India Friday Cypriot Ex-Chief Faces May Trial

Date: 28 March 1976

India's new natl news agency Samacha announces on Mar 27 that it will begin editorial operations Apr 2 with merging of country's 4 press services; Prime Min Gandhi's Govt has favored merger; Samachar's chmn Gopalan Kasturi comments (S)
